Studio OKGO is an international network of creative agencies founded in 2023, headquartered in Seoul, South Korea, with a remote operational model. The agency specializes in visual branding and spatial branding, offering a comprehensive suite of design services that include brand identity, spatial design, character creation, 3D motion and video, packaging, and product design. It also develops its own franchise brand, Kigo character IP, and Kigo ice cream brand.

The agency operates with a team of under 49 employees and requires clients to inquire about both minimum budget and average hourly rate. Its services span package design, branding, product design, web development, and logo design, with additional expertise in brand strategy and naming. Studio OKGO serves clients across food and beverage, electronics, finance, and restaurant industries.

Studio OKGO works with startups, small businesses, and medium businesses. Its client roster includes SJ Group, Hanwha General Insurance, Louetlang, LG Electronic, and Slam Burger. The portfolio features a package design project for LG Heritage, demonstrating the agency's capability in creating branded packaging for established companies.
